Testing added therapy for high-risk neuroblastoma in children

This Phase 3 study tests whether adding either a targeted drug (lorlatinib) or a radioactive treatment (131I-MIBG) to intensive chemotherapy improves outcomes for children with high-risk neuroblastoma. It may help by aiming at tumor cells more directly alongside standard treatment.

Who can take part
- Your child must have a confirmed diagnosis of neuroblastoma or ganglioneuroblastoma (verified by tumor testing or a bone marrow finding plus urine tumor markers).
- Your child must be between about 1 year old and 30 years old at diagnosis (and meet specific high-risk risk-group details for eligibility).
- Your child should be considered “high-risk” and usually should not have had prior whole-body (systemic) treatment for high-risk disease, except very limited, allowed situations.
- Your child must have adequate organ function, including blood-filtering kidney function and liver enzyme levels within the study limits.
- Your child must have a strong-enough heart pumping function on echocardiogram (ultrasound of the heart).
- If joining the lorlatinib (ALK) portion (Arm E), your child’s tumor must have an ALK alteration, and they must not have previously taken lorlatinib or another ALK inhibitor.
